As a new school year commences and students begin to return to the classroom, high school students can learn about starting a business and career opportunities in tech through Junior Achievement’s Company Program.  

In partnership with Junior Achievement, The Tech Effect will be leading a company program focused on introducing students to opportunities in marketing and tech.  

Junior Achievement’s Company Program is an after-school program created for high school students to start and run their own businesses. With the help of a student group and volunteer mentors, students will create, manage, and liquidate a business in 18 weeks.

How does it work? 

Company Program is a free and inclusive opportunity for students in grades 9-12 across Central Ontario. Generous corporate partners throughout the community not only provide the funding for the program but also – and most importantly – employees from their organization also act as Advisors to shape and support students throughout their journey.

Students join a group of like-minded students who will, under the guidance of expert Advisors, create, manage, and liquidate a business in 18 weeks. They will use real money, real products, and have real customers. 

Company Program gives student participants important real-world experience; helping to build their confidence and pushing them to go beyond what they think is possible.
